Length Expected UpRuns (O-E)^2/E DownRuns (O-E)^2/E 2 66666.67 66598 0.07 66683 0.00 3 25000.00 25185 1.37 25125 0.62 4 6666.67 6589 0.90 6509 3.73 5 1388.89 1362 0.52 1391 0.00 6 238.10 234 0.07 254 1.06 7 34.72 26 2.19 32 0.21 8 4.96 5 0.00 5 0.00 p=0.47225 p=0.53495 Number of rngs required: 687879, p-value: 0.273 RESULTS OF CRAPS TEST for dh-ranFile-2016-01-05_00:31 No. of wins: Observed Expected 97936 98585.9 z-score=-2.907, pvalue=0.00183 Analysis of Throws-per-Game: Throws Observed Expected Chisq Sum of (O-E)^2/E 1 66483 66666.7 0.506 0.506 2 37589 37654.3 0.113 0.619 3 27037 26954.7 0.251 0.870 4 19343 19313.5 0.045 0.916 5 13734 13851.4 0.995 1.911 6 9953 9943.5 0.009 1.920 7 7213 7145.0 0.647 2.567 8 5120 5139.1 0.071 2.637 9 3754 3699.9 0.792 3.429 10 2655 2666.3 0.048 3.477 11 1927 1923.3 0.007 3.484 12 1466 1388.7 4.298 7.783 13 1067 1003.7 3.990 11.773 14 759 726.1 1.487 13.260 15 527 525.8 0.003 13.262 16 397 381.2 0.659 13.921 17 272 276.5 0.075 13.996 18 220 200.8 1.830 15.826 19 133 146.0 1.155 16.981 20 89 106.2 2.790 19.771 21 262 287.1 2.197 21.968 Chisq= 21.97 for 20 degrees of freedom, p= 0.65772 SUMMARY of craptest p-value for no. of wins: 0.001827 p-value for throws/game: 0.657725 _____________________________________________________________ RESULTS OF CRAPS TEST2 for dh-ranFile-2016-01-05_00:31 No. of wins: Observed Expected 98486 98585.9 z-score=-0.447, pvalue=0.32757 Analysis of Throws-per-Game: Throws Observed Expected Chisq Sum of (O-E)^2/E 1 66304 66666.7 1.973 1.973 2 37779 37654.3 0.413 2.386 3 27074 26954.7 0.528 2.913 4 19199 19313.5 0.678 3.592 5 13940 13851.4 0.566 4.158 6 10018 9943.5 0.558 4.716 7 7151 7145.0 0.005 4.721 8 5054 5139.1 1.408 6.129 9 3701 3699.9 0.000 6.129 10 2709 2666.3 0.684 6.813 11 1935 1923.3 0.071 6.884 12 1412 1388.7 0.390 7.274 13 1053 1003.7 2.420 9.694 14 701 726.1 0.870 10.564 15 533 525.8 0.098 10.662 16 382 381.2 0.002 10.664 17 287 276.5 0.396 11.059 18 227 200.8 3.410 14.470 19 138 146.0 0.437 14.906 20 108 106.2 0.030 14.936 21 295 287.1 0.217 15.153 Chisq= 15.15 for 20 degrees of freedom, p= 0.23241 SUMMARY of craptest p-value for no. of wins: 0.327573 p-value for throws/game: 0.232406 _____________________________________________________________ ***** TEST SUMMARY ***** All p-values: 0.0018,0.0070,0.0071,0.0075,0.0163,0.0178,0.0190,0.0252,0.0258,0.0269, 0.0367,0.0391,0.0409,0.0428,0.0454,0.0482,0.0550,0.0602,0.0603,0.0618, 0.0720,0.0758,0.0773,0.0798,0.0801,0.0863,0.0874,0.0903,0.0975,0.1006, 0.1010,0.1016,0.1063,0.1072,0.1077,0.1182,0.1258,0.1260,0.1312,0.1373, 0.1406,0.1414,0.1521,0.1710,0.1724,0.1752,0.1806,0.1853,0.1867,0.1906, 0.1928,0.2017,0.2056,0.2068,0.2091,0.2233,0.2248,0.2255,0.2324,0.2340, 0.2374,0.2385,0.2441,0.2459,0.2470,0.2495,0.2545,0.2604,0.2605,0.2660, 0.2681,0.2681,0.2683,0.2728,0.2918,0.2926,0.2930,0.3113,0.3135,0.3238, 0.3255,0.3276,0.3348,0.3411,0.3412,0.3430,0.3434,0.3470,0.3503,0.3567, 0.3575,0.3580,0.3591,0.3662,0.3691,0.3723,0.3747,0.3781,0.3784,0.3828, 0.3831,0.3847,0.3848,0.3880,0.3909,0.4028,0.4038,0.4079,0.4121,0.4167, 0.4194,0.4267,0.4321,0.4345,0.4365,0.4389,0.4399,0.4437,0.4493,0.4515, 0.4524,0.4562,0.4625,0.4628,0.4636,0.4722,0.4762,0.4783,0.4833,0.4838, 0.4848,0.4870,0.4874,0.4964,0.4995,0.5010,0.5036,0.5102,0.5106,0.5131, 0.5184,0.5244,0.5266,0.5342,0.5349,0.5384,0.5388,0.5467,0.5485,0.5642, 0.5684,0.5706,0.5727,0.5763,0.5896,0.5903,0.5903,0.5914,0.5935,0.5957, 0.6027,0.6058,0.6064,0.6078,0.6121,0.6122,0.6235,0.6306,0.6321,0.6324, 0.6332,0.6335,0.6345,0.6525,0.6550,0.6577,0.6593,0.6632,0.6640,0.6681, 0.6745,0.6745,0.6841,0.6859,0.6896,0.6911,0.6924,0.6952,0.7086,0.7093, 0.7103,0.7115,0.7202,0.7265,0.7275,0.7301,0.7354,0.7387,0.7410,0.7435, 0.7481,0.7525,0.7533,0.7577,0.7594,0.7645,0.7659,0.7776,0.7859,0.7877, 0.7897,0.7908,0.7937,0.7938,0.7947,0.7961,0.7963,0.8025,0.8049,0.8183, 0.8187,0.8193,0.8242,0.8280,0.8284,0.8291,0.8317,0.8321,0.8378,0.8453, 0.8543,0.8570,0.8622,0.8623,0.8648,0.8699,0.8759,0.8766,0.8791,0.8846, 0.8886,0.8954,0.8968,0.9051,0.9156,0.9165,0.9189,0.9196,0.9202,0.9244, 0.9244,0.9385,0.9414,0.9419,0.9431,0.9473,0.9493,0.9512,0.9625,0.9654, 0.9709,0.9750,0.9772,0.9784,0.9805,0.9831,0.9832,0.9871,0.9906, Overall p-value after applying KStest on 269 p-values = 0.996033 In response to requests, we have provided a list of all the p-values produced by the tests you have chosen for this run. The individual p-values are supposed to be uniform in [0,1), but they are not necessarily independent. So even though we have applied a KSTEST to the accumulated p-values, the result is not necessarily---even if your file contains truly random bits---uniform in [0,1). But it is probably pretty close, so take that last p-value with a grain of salt. In particular, there may be some values so close to 0 or 1 that the tests they came from should be applied several more times, or new, related tests should be undertaken.
